Diagnosing Prostate Cancer
We count on doctors to recognize signs and symptoms of illness and disease. We also rely on them to administer proper tests and exams to reach a diagnosis. When a man is experiencing specific symptoms — including difficulty urinating, blood in urine or weak flow — a prostate-specific antigen (PSA) test should be administered.
Treatment for prostate cancer that is diagnosed early is usually extremely effective. However, if a doctor fails to diagnose prostate cancer, the disease may progress and aggressive and potentially harmful treatment may be necessary. Additionally, the cancer may progress to the point where treatment isn't effective.
